Nelloreis acityandmunicipal corporationin the state ofAndhra Pradesh.

Nellore is the 4th most populous city in Andhra


Pradesh and the district headquarters as well. The ancient name of Nellore was "Vikrama Simhapuri" until the 13th century.
Nellore is situated about 279 kilometers (173mi) south of the state capitalAndhra Pradesh Capital City and 168 kilometers
(104mi) north ofChennai on theChennai-Kolkata highway. It is located on the banks of thePenner Riverand is well known for
its agricultureandaquaculture.

IDENTIFYING MOVEMENT CORRIDORS


Key rail and road infrastructure corridors are
identified. A pathway along the bank of river
provides connectivity corridor towards the
site. There are many interlinked vehicular
and pedestrian corridors attached through
nodal points of the city.
